Taxonomical Classification
This plant belongs to the kingdom Plantae and is classified under the phylum Streptophyta and the class Equisetopsida. Within the subclass Magnoliidae, it is further categorized under the order Lamiales and the family Lamiaceae. Finally, its specific taxonomic identity is defined by the genus Aeollanthus.

Distribution
This plant exhibits a very specific and limited geographical range within the African continent. Its presence is strictly confined to the southern portion of the region. Specifically, the distribution of Aeollanthus rydingianus is found only in Namibia. This narrow occurrence suggests that the species may be endemic to certain habitats within this country. Consequently, its survival is closely tied to the unique environmental conditions of the Namibian landscape.
